Summary: This textbook presents numerical solution techniques for incompressible turbulent flows that occur in a variety of scientific and engineering settings including aerodynamics of ground-based vehicles and low-speed aircraft, fluid flows in energy systems, atmospheric flows, and biological flows. This book encompasses fluid mechanics, partial differential equations, numerical methods, and turbulence models, and emphasizes the foundation on how the governing partial differential equations for incompressible fluid flow can be solved numerically in an accurate and efficient manner. Contents: Numerical simulation of fluid flow -- Finite-difference discretization of the advection-diffusion equation -- Numerical simulation of incompressible flows -- Incompressible flow solver for generalized coordinate system -- Immersed boundary methods -- Numerical simulation of turbulent flows -- Reynolds-averaged Navier Stokes equations -- Large-eddy simulation -- Appendix A: Generalized coordinate system -- Appendix B: Fourier analysis of flow field -- Appendix C: Modal decomposition methods.
